Bought this to try and stop heavy condensation on our large bedroom window. Always a pain come this time of year, very old stone cottage, double glazing etc. We use similar ones in work to keep heat in large cabinets housing telemetry equipment, so I had an idea!! Well what can I say, instant success, totally dry window in morning, fabulous. I have it on a timer switch, so it comes on at about 2am, and off at 6am, so uses a piddle of electricity, and it just keeps the chill out of bedroom also..Very handy having the thermo switch also, so I set it about halfway, so if we have a mild night, it wont kick in...LOVE IT...Top quality, and hopefully long service to boot...Ellis.Read full review

Great background heat source.
Have a 6×4ft walk in wardrobe, off bedroom, in loft. It had started to get mouldy and musty from the cold. I have put this heater down low on outside wall, it's on half heat and has taken the chill off the room. Tried it on full heat and it gave off a nice warmth. Low wattage (120w) cheap to run. Perfect well made heater for what I needed. Read full review
